Accident Summary Nr: 14339980 - BURIED TO CHEST LEVEL IN WOOD CHIPS

Abstract: TWO PLANT EMPLOYEES DISCOVERED THAT THE CHIP SILO AND ASSOCIATED CYCLONE HAD JAMMED UP. THEY UNJAMMED THE CYCLONE AND MOVED THE CHIPS AWAY FROM ITS UNDER SIDE. THEY INFORMED THE PLANT SUPERINTENDENT THAT SOMEONE SHOULD BE ASSIGNED TO RAKE DOWN THE PILE OF CHIPS IN THE SILO TO PREVENT ANOTHER JAM. EMPLOYEE #1 TOLD THE PLANT SUPERINTENDENT THAT HE WOULD ENTER THE SILO AND RAKE DOWN THE CHIP PILE. ALTHOUGH A LIFE LINE WAS AVAILABLE, EMPLOYEE #1 DID NOT USE IT BECAUSE HE FELT THAT IT HAMPERED HIS MOVEMENT. HE FINISHED HIS WORK IN ABOUT 20 MINUTES. AS HE WAS ABOUT TO LEAVE THE SILO, A SPOT THAT HE HAD STEPPED ON AT LEAST TEN TIMES GAVE WAY UNDER HIM. HE SANK IN UP TO HIS CHEST. ANOTHER EMPLOYEE DISCOVERED EMPLOYEE #1 AT ABOUT 12:40 PM. HE HAD BEEN TRAPPED ABOUT 15 MINUTES. A SAFETY LINE WAS ATTACHED TO EMPLOYEE #1 TO KEEP HIM FROM SINKING ANY FURTHER, AND HE WAS DUG OUT OF THE CHIPS.
